Researchers have developed a new method called SoftWater for quantizing the softmax output layer of large language models. This technique treats quantization as a rate-distortion problem, optimizing for KL divergence between original and quantized distributions. SoftWater allocates quantization bits based on class-awareness, assigning more precision to frequent, low-variance classes and less to rare ones, which is particularly effective for models with Zipfian token distributions. The method outperforms existing quantizers and significantly reduces the model's memory footprint with minimal perplexity increase, making head quantization more practical. AI
